Jaclyn Smith and her husband had long-distance marriage for almost 20 years

Jaclyn Smith and her husband, Brad Allen, lived apart for 17 years before finally sharing a home.

Jaclyn Smith and her husband, Brad Allen, spent almost two decades living in separate states before finally moving in together.

The couple met in Los Angeles in 1991 when he helped perform heart surgery on her father, Jack Smith, but he moved to Chicago for work in 1993, where he lived for 17 years.

Actress Jaclyn stayed in Los Angeles so her children, Gaston and Spencer, could remain close to their father, filmmaker Anthony B. Richmond.

The Charlie’s Angels star, who married Brad in 1997, told the new issue of PEOPLE magazine: “When you have only a weekend, you really make it count.

“I could go there, he could come here. He did most of the commuting, because I had two kids, and I couldn’t move them from their dad. We made it work.”

The pair had to wait until 2009 to finally live together, and Jaclyn, who was supported by Brad during her 2002 breast cancer diagnosis, is glad to no longer be in a long-distance relationship.

Jaclyn, who is cancer-free, said: “Now that we’re together, it’s just like bliss, because we did [long distance] for so long.

“God, I can’t imagine not having him here now. I can’t. It just makes life easier and better. For a girl that just believed in marriage and kids, I finally got that.”

The Bourne Identity alum and Anthony met on the set of the horror-crime movie Nightkill, and they dated and got engaged shortly after filming on the 1980 movie wrapped.

Just a year after tying the knot in 1981, Jaclyn and Anthony welcomed their son Gaston, followed by their daughter Spencer in 1985.

She described that time as a “very beautiful period” of her life.

Jaclyn added: “I never thought I’d have children, and he gave me these beautiful kids. He was devoted to me, and we worked well together.”

But after eight years of marriage, she and Anthony divorced in 1989 because of his addiction to alcohol and drugs.

The Windmills of the Gods actress said: “I think it would’ve worked, but I couldn’t cope with the alcohol and drugs. The messiness of alcohol and when people abused it turned me off.”

But Jaclyn has the utmost respect for Anthony for overcoming addiction and getting sober.

She said: “My hat’s off to him. He’s doing great. I still respect him. Thank goodness he saw the light. It can really destroy.”

The Shear Genius host was married to actors Roger Davis, 87, from 1968 until 1975 and the late Dennis Cole from 1978 until 1981, but she says the relationships do not “qualify as marriages in my heart of hearts,” although Jaclyn “learned from them” after both men were unfaithful.

Jaclyn says she “finally got it right” with Brad, adding: “I got a great husband, great marriage, and the most fantastic stepfather I could ever dream of.”
